Check the Position of the Belt Keeps
This unit is equipped with three belt keeps to assist in
maintaining the proper position of the blower drive belt.
One is located on the blower pulley (
A,
Figure 29
), the
second is located on the stationary idler pulley (
B
) and
the third is located on the adjustable idler pulley (
C
).

Blower Pulley Belt Keep:
1. Position the blower pulley belt keep (
A,
Figure
30
) as close the the blower pulley (
B
) as possible
without contacting it and the tighten the blower
pulley belt keep hardware (
C
) to secure it in place.
Stationary Idler Pulley Belt Keep:
1. Position the stationary idler pulley belt keep (
A,
Figure 31
) so that right side of the belt keep is
parallel to the bend in the idler plate (identified as
“1”,
Figure 31
) and then tighten the stationary idler
belt keep hardware (
B
) to secure it in place.
This is necessary to prevent accidental contact
between the stationary belt keep and the adjustable
idler pulley during operation
Adjustable Idler Pulley Belt Keep:
1. Position the adjustable idler pulley belt keep
(
C,
Figure 31
) so that the face of the belt keep
is parallel to the face of the idler arm bracket
(
identified as “2”;
Figure 31
) and tighten the
adjustable idler pulley belt keep hardware (
D
) to
secure it in place.
